src/share/classes/sun/swing/SwingUtilities2.java

Print this page
rev 1297 : [mq]: fontmanager.patch

@@ -52,11 +52,11 @@
 import sun.security.action.GetPropertyAction;
 import sun.security.util.SecurityConstants;
 import java.io.*;
 import java.util.*;
 import sun.font.FontDesignMetrics;
-import sun.font.FontManager;
+import sun.font.FontUtilities;
 import sun.java2d.SunGraphicsEnvironment;
 
 import java.util.concurrent.Callable;
 import java.util.concurrent.Future;
 import java.util.concurrent.FutureTask;

@@ -191,11 +191,11 @@
      * @param limit limit
      * @return <tt>true</tt>  if TextLayout is required
      *         <tt>false</tt> if TextLayout is not required
      */
     public static final boolean isComplexLayout(char[] text, int start, int limit) {
-        return FontManager.isComplexText(text, start, limit);
+        return FontUtilities.isComplexText(text, start, limit);
     }
 
     //
     // WARNING WARNING WARNING WARNING WARNING WARNING
     // Many of the following methods are invoked from older API.